    On a serious note, I am of the opinion that Celebration holds up 'better' with age since it is a balanced (i.e., balanced between malt flavors and hop flavors) IPA. As the beer ages the hop aroma/flavor will fade some but the beer still retains a 'better' balanced flavor profile.

    A Sierra Nevada IPA that does not hold up well with age is Dankful IPA. That beer 'falls off a cliff' after 1-2 months since that beer predominantly features the hops when it is very fresh (i.e., less than a month old).
